Things in Pucallpa are going good. Pastor Abdias is still in Brazil visiting his churches etc. He is supposed to come and stay a day or two when he arrives to Lima. We need to talk and plan and he wants to see the new base.

Milena is very happy with Lugar Feliz and says that the kids are very regular in attendance. There is only about 25 compared to the 40 we had estimated but it is more important that they are interested and attending. We plan a dental campaign on the site in June.

I have a visitor coming in May. He is investigating the possibility of bringing a church group from PA in May 2008. The church has been established for about 60 years but have not been involved in missions. He says that he was elected to start a missions movement in his church and was very moved when he visited our website. Please pray that God will mold our hearts and spirits together for this new work.

Our first real group to Lima will be in June. They are dentist and dental students from the US and Europe. Then the youth group from Umatilla First Baptist will be here in July. They will be working in Lima as well as Pucallpa with light construction, child evangelism and craft workshops.

In September we have another dental team from the US, Europe and New Zealand. Sarah Howells who worked with us last year in Pucallpa will be heading up this team. We will be working in Lima, Pucallpa and on the Ucayali river.

I am trying to put together a medical group for December. If you know of anyone who would like to lead that group, please get in touch with me. Please pray for all of these groups as we use their help and presence to open doors and hearts for spreading the gospel.

We now have the van in Lima. It was slightly damaged during the shipping but nothing serious. As soon as I can get all of the documentation squared away and a new windshield installed, we will be starting our new children's ministry in the streets of Huascar, Canto Grande. We will be doing bible classes and feeding at that site. It is near where Zujey's mom and aunt live and they will be working with us so that they can take it over in the future.
